Keeping my motivation

 

Hi Toolers,

    I read someone's blog referring to need for motivation.

 

Goals, that is always the focus for me!

 

For example, today lots of Mother's are celebrating with their children and grandchildren -Mother's day.....well....I could be depressed because my oldest son is working at the fire department and my youngest son is in Kuwait and going home (to Germany) to his wife on May 23.  

 

Choice, I choose not to be depressed.  There is  a time for everything.  I have great memories of when they were small and the personal drawings, etc., that they gave me.

 

No I can go and serve dinner at the homeless shelter to the moms, dads and children who are having a very hard time with getting a meal today, so you see.

 

Goals and choices are always around us!
